What Exactly Defines a Portable Power Source?
When you hear "portable power source," your first thought might jump to batteries – and you're not entirely wrong. But here's the twist: not all portable power sources are batteries, and not all batteries qualify as standalone power solutions. Let's break it down.
The Battery Basics
Traditional batteries store chemical energy converted to electricity. Common types include:
- Lithium-ion (Li-ion)
- Lead-acid
- Nickel-metal hydride (NiMH)
But modern portable systems often combine batteries with other technologies. For example, solar generators like those from EK SOLAR integrate photovoltaic panels with battery storage, creating hybrid solutions that outperform standalone batteries.
Key Differences: Battery vs. Portable Power Station
- Energy Source: Batteries store energy; power stations often generate and store it.
- Output Capacity: A typical car battery offers 50Ah, while portable stations range from 200Wh to 3,000Wh.
- Recharge Options: Batteries require external charging, whereas power stations may use solar/wind inputs.

FAQ Section
- Q: Can I use car batteries as portable power sources?A: Technically yes, but they lack safety features for sustained mobile use.
- Q: How long do lithium portable systems last?A: Quality units provide 500+ full charge cycles with proper maintenance.
